Abstract

The utility model provides a connection structure and the electron device of bandage and host computer for connect bandage and host computer, the host computer includes the casing, and the bandage includes first set of spiale, second cover spiale and main part, the casing include with the first set of spiale removable unload the first joint portion that is connected and with the removable second joint portion that is connected of unloading of second cover spiale, first joint portion is equipped with first opening, first joint mouth and first accommodation space to including being used for keeping out the first backstop portion of first set of spiale, second joint portion is equipped with second opening, second joint mouth and second accommodation space to including the second backstop portion that is used for keeping out second cover spiale. The connection structure of this bandage and host computer through set up on the casing of host computer in respectively with the first set of spiale and the removable first joint portion and the second joint portion that is connected of unloading of second cover spiale of bandage to dismantling according to the demand is light on following the host computer with the bandage, and need not to use special extracting tool to accomplish the dismantlement, simple structure dismantles the convenience.

During use, described first set spindle 11 slips in described first accommodation space 244 along described first opening 240, and by described first stopper section 246, described first set spindle 11 is kept out in described first accommodation space 244, and, described second socked shaft 12 slips in described second accommodation space 264 along described second opening 260, and kept out in described second accommodation space 264 by described second socked shaft 12 by described second stopper section 266, thus utilize described bandage 10 to realize wearing.
During dismounting, move described bandage 10 so that described first set spindle 11 rotates in described first accommodation space 244, described first set spindle 11 is skidded off from described first opening 240 along described first accommodation space 244, simultaneously, move described bandage 10 so that described second socked shaft 12 rotates in described second accommodation space 264, described second socked shaft 12 is skidded off from described second opening 260 along described second accommodation space 264, so that described bandage 10 departs from the connection with described main frame 20, in order to change different bandages 10.
